Image of Ham and Barley Bake
Prep Time:20 mins
Cook Time:50 mins
Total Time:70 mins
Servings: 6

Ingredients

  • 2 tablespoons olive oil
  • 1 medium yellow onion, diced
  • 2 medium carrots, diced
  • 2 celery stalks, diced
  • 2 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1 cup uncooked pearl barley
  • 3 cups low-sodium chicken broth
  • 2 cups cooked ham, diced
  • 1 cup frozen peas
  • 1 teaspoon fresh thyme, chopped
  • 0.5 teaspoon salt
  • 0.25 teaspoon black pepper
  • 0.5 cup grated Parmesan cheese
  • 2 tablespoons fresh parsley, chopped

Directions

Step 1

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C).

Step 2

In a large ovenproof skillet or casserole dish, heat the olive oil over medium heat.

Step 3

Add the diced onion, carrots, and celery. Sauté for 5-7 minutes until the vegetables are softened.

Step 4

Stir in the minced garlic and cook for an additional 1 minute until fragrant.

Step 5

Add the uncooked pearl barley to the skillet and toast for 2-3 minutes, stirring frequently.

Step 6

Pour in the chicken broth and stir well, scraping up any browned bits from the bottom of the skillet.

Step 7

Add the diced ham, frozen peas, chopped thyme, salt, and black pepper. Mix until everything is evenly distributed.

Step 8

Bring the mixture to a gentle boil, then cover the skillet with a lid or aluminum foil.

Step 9

Transfer the skillet to the preheated oven and bake for 40-45 minutes, or until the barley is tender and most of the liquid is absorbed.

Step 10

Remove the skillet from the oven and uncover. Sprinkle the grated Parmesan cheese evenly over the top.

Step 11

Return the skillet to the oven and bake, uncovered, for an additional 5 minutes, or until the cheese is melted and golden.

Step 12

Garnish with chopped parsley before serving. Serve warm and enjoy this hearty Ham and Barley Bake!
